Why do French speak a different language?

The French speak French because it is their national language, historically developed from Latin and influenced by Celtic and Germanic languages. French became standardized as the official language in France due to cultural, political, and historical factors.

What is the primary and secondary language of Tahiti?

The primary language of Tahiti is Tahitian (Reo Tahiti), which is part of the Polynesian language family. The secondary language is French, reflecting Tahiti's status as a French overseas territory. Many residents are bilingual, using both languages in daily life and education.

What is a francophone community?

A francophone community refers to a community of people who speak French as their primary language. This could encompass regions, cities, or countries where French is widely spoken and is an important part of the cultural identity of the community.
